
What is body-focused therapy?
The body is an important part of us but often ignored as we reside in the realms of the thinking mind. The mind constitutes only half of us. When we explore the body, another world will begin to open, and we become more whole. This way of working is holistic as it goes deeper than the thinking mind, accessing the sub- and unconscious, where healing may begin to take place.
We will work with the sensations of the body and the nervous system. Every cell has intelligence and memory. The body has a felt sense, a deep knowing and wisdom, and we will learn to tap into this.
